LAHORE: Pakistan Peoples Party Lahore President and Federal Minister Samina Khalid Ghurki has said the democratic process will continue and elections would be held on time.
In a statement issued here on Sunday, she said people would elect their leadership through votes as real change could only be brought through elections.
She said it was a great achievement that the PPP-led government was going to complete its five-year tenure even under difficult circumstances of the country, adding that all political parties were equally deserve congratulation for it.
She said the democratic process had been strengthened during the present era, adding the PPP would convert the country into a developed one with the support of its partners.
Ghurki said the PPP wanted that people's will and mandate should be respected and let the government to complete its time.
She hoped the PPP would again come to power due to its popular people friendly policies.
